[Archive] Rédiger un conseiller gratuitement - page 55

 
Sanyok, voulez-vous partager le graal?))) ? ? )))
 
Vinin:

Nah. Un bénéfice de 50% par mois pendant un an est une bonne chose, à condition que le dépôt soit d'au moins 1000. Je suis d'accord. Une fois que vous l'avez fait, vous recevez des dividendes pendant un an. Même si, par expérience, il n'y aura ni bénéfices ni dividendes.

Souvenez-vous de la phrase de VDev "la viande s'enfuit - gardez-la" https://www.mql5.com/ru/forum/128443/page2.
 
Je l'ai déjà donné à tout le monde, tu arrives trop tard pour le donner ;))
 
Je ne peux pas le refaire ?))) juste moi ?))) s'il vous plaît)) très s'il vous plaît))
 
Traderr21:
Et une fois de plus, je ne peux pas ?))) que moi ? )))) très s'il vous plaît)))

Je vous ai donné le lien, vers la branche.

ZS : copiez le lien et modifiez la dernière partie.

ZZZY : donc ce sera plus facile

 
Pouvez-vous me dire où trouver le lien ? ))))
 
sanyooooook
CE CODE ?

#property copyright ""
#property link      ""
#property show_inputs
//---- input parameters
extern double    Lot=0.01;
double bid_;
extern int PeriodBands=500,
       Deviation=2,
       bands_shift=0;
int Slippage=3;
extern int MAGIK=20101009;
//+------------------------------------------------------------------+
//| expert initialization function                                   |
//+------------------------------------------------------------------+
int init()
{
return(0);
}
//+------------------------------------------------------------------+
//| expert deinitialization function                                 |
//+------------------------------------------------------------------+
int deinit()
  {
//----
   
//----
   return(0);
  }
//+------------------------------------------------------------------+
//| expert start function                                            |
//+------------------------------------------------------------------+
int start()
{
   bid_=iClose(NULL,0,0);
   if(Digits==3||Digits==5)
   {
      Slippage=Slippage*10;
   }
   datetime ti=TimeCurrent()-300;
while(!IsStopped())
{
   RefreshRates();
   double bid1_=iClose(NULL,0,0);
   int res=-1;
   double bandsH=iBands(NULL,0,PeriodBands,Deviation,bands_shift,0,1,0);
   double bandsL=iBands(NULL,0,PeriodBands,Deviation,bands_shift,0,2,0);
   double median=iMA(NULL,0,PeriodBands,0,0,0,0);
   if((bid_<median&&bid1_>median)||(bid_<median&&bid1_<median))
   {
      //CloseAllOrders();
   }
   if(bid_>bandsL&&bid1_<bandsL&&(TimeCurrent()-ti)>300)//iClose(NULL,0,0))
   {
      OrderSend("GBPUSD",OP_BUY,Lot,NormalizeDouble(MarketInfo("GBPUSD",MODE_ASK),MarketInfo("GBPUSD",MODE_DIGITS)),3,0,0,NULL,MAGIK);
      OrderSend("EURUSD",OP_SELL,Lot,NormalizeDouble(MarketInfo("EURUSD",MODE_BID),MarketInfo("EURUSD",MODE_DIGITS)),3,0,0,NULL,MAGIK);
      ti=TimeCurrent();
   }
   if(bid_<bandsH&&bid1_>bandsH&&(TimeCurrent()-ti)>300)//iClose(NULL,0,0))
   {
      OrderSend("GBPUSD",OP_SELL,Lot,NormalizeDouble(MarketInfo("GBPUSD",MODE_BID),MarketInfo("GBPUSD",MODE_DIGITS)),3,0,0,NULL,MAGIK);
      OrderSend("EURUSD",OP_BUY,Lot,NormalizeDouble(MarketInfo("EURUSD",MODE_ASK),MarketInfo("EURUSD",MODE_DIGITS)),3,0,0,NULL,MAGIK);
      ti=TimeCurrent();
   }
   bid_=bid1_;//iClose(NULL,0,0);
   Comment(bandsH," ",bandsL);
   Sleep(50);
}
   return(0);
}
//+------------------------------------------------------------------+
void CloseAllOrders()
{
   for (int k=OrdersTotal()-1;k>=0;k--)
   {
      RefreshRates();
      if (OrderSelect(k,SELECT_BY_POS,MODE_TRADES)==true&&OrderMagicNumber()==MAGIK)
      {
         int cmd=OrderType();
         if(cmd>1)
         {
            OrderDelete(OrderTicket());
         }
         if (cmd==OP_BUY)
         {
            OrderClose(OrderTicket(),OrderLots(),NormalizeDouble(MarketInfo(OrderSymbol(),MODE_BID),MarketInfo(OrderSymbol(),MODE_DIGITS)),Slippage);
         }
         if (cmd==OP_SELL)
         {
            OrderClose(OrderTicket(),OrderLots(),NormalizeDouble(MarketInfo(OrderSymbol(),MODE_ASK),MarketInfo(OrderSymbol(),MODE_DIGITS)),Slippage);  
         }
      }
   }
 
Traderr21:
sanyooooook
CE CODE ?


Eh bien, oui, il a l'air différent maintenant, mais celui-ci fonctionne aussi (dans des conditions idéales ))))).
 
mais ce n'est qu'un code, pas une EA. Pouvez-vous me donner une EA toute faite si vous le voulez bien ?)))) Je n'arrive pas à écrire des EA
 
Traderr21:
mais ce n'est qu'un code, pas une EA. Pouvez-vous me donner une EA toute faite si cela ne vous dérange pas ?)))) Je n'arrive pas à écrire des EA

Sanek, il est temps d'augmenter le prix à 2500 roubles.
Raison: